    LambdaHack

    LambdaHack

    Haskell game engine library for roguelike dungeon crawlers

    ...LambdaHack is a Haskell game engine library for ASCII roguelike games of arbitrary theme, size and complexity, with optional tactical squad combat. It's packaged together with a sample dungeon crawler in a quirky fantasy setting. To use the engine, you need to specify the content to be procedurally generated. You declare what the game world is made of (entities, their relations, physics and lore) and the engine builds the world and runs it. The library lets you compile a ready-to-play game binary, using either the supplied or a custom-made main loop. ...

    SCUMM-8

    SCUMM-8

    A PICO-8 demake of the SCUMM engine

    SCUMM-8 is a PICO-8 demake of the classic SCUMM engine, which powered many of LucasArts' iconic point-and-click adventure games like Monkey Island and Maniac Mansion. Designed for the fantasy console PICO-8, SCUMM-8 recreates the charm and mechanics of these classics within the constraints of the PICO-8 environment.

    Ever had that perfect plot idea for an RPG but didn't have the programming knowledge to create it? Enter Sphere. Sphere is a console-style RPG engine that allows others to create an RPG similar to Final Fantasy, Dragon Quest, or Phantasy Star.
